Plumbing technicians are often responsible for preserving sewage system and septic tanks used to collect and treat waste from homes and services. This can include draining the septic container, cleansing the filters, and repairing any leaks or damage. Septic and drain maintenance is important to stop air pollution and maintain the system running efficiently.

Some states certify journeymen and master plumbings individually, while others license just master plumbers. To end up being qualified, plumbings need to meet requirements for training and experience, and in the majority of cases, pass an accreditation test.


The Red Seal Program, formally referred to as the Interprovincial Requirement Red Seal Program, is a program that sets typical requirements to analyze the skills of tradespeople across Canada. The Red Seal, when fastened to a rural or territorial trade certification, indicates that a tradesperson has shown the knowledge required for the nationwide standard because profession.


As part of this program, instruction in the fundamentals of gas fitting will certainly be embarked on. Upon completion, these fundamentals in gas fitting will certainly enable the plumbing to not just make an application for their pipes permit but likewise an interim gas permit, and lug out gas work under the supervision of a totally qualified gas fitter.

There are several kinds of risks to a plumbing technician. These include electric shock, stress and strains, cuts and lacerations, bruises and contusions, cracks, burns and scalds, foreign bodies in the eye, and hernias. Working at height or in restricted rooms, or functioning with lead and asbestos are all on-site dangers that plumbings can face.
